We have a clustered file server hosting home directories of users. What is
the best method to audit file access in the cluster ?. Windows 2000 auditing
generates enormous amount of events and becomes unuseful at times.

Are there any third party products to do file access auditing ?

There are few auditing tools out there for MS, because they would just
leverage the MS security hooks for auditing anyway. You should be able to
get the info you need without too much garbage info if you filter out
unnecessary audit events. What kind of file access are you trying to audit?
